The Diocese of Kumba is a Latin rite suffragan diocese in the ecclesiastical province of Bamenda, Cameroon, erected on 15 March 2016 from the Diocese of Buéa. Bishop Agapitus Enuyehnyoh Nfon was appointed its first bishop at its erection.

The cathedral
Cathédrale Sacré-Cœur stands in Kumba, the church that holds the cathedra from which this see takes its name.
